Gem used
16 of the string to tie some presents. She threw away
411 of the remaining string. As a result, she had 385 cm of the string left. How much string did Gem have at first? Give your answer in cm.
Fraction of the string left after tying some presents
= 1 -
16=
56 Fraction of the remaining string left after throwing away
= 1 -
411=
711
Fraction of the total string left
=
56 ×
711=
3566
Length of the string at first = 66 u
Length of the string left = 35 u
35 u = 385
1 u = 385 ÷ 35 = 11
Length of the string at first
= 66 u
= 66 x 11
= 726 cm
Answer(s): 726 cm
